Note: William Wiggins served in the Revolutionary War. On May 5, 1984, the Hunt's Spring Chapter of the National Society Daughters of the American Revolution held a ceremony for the dedication of marker at his grave. He is buried, along with his wife, at the Wiggins Cemetery located in Mexia off Highway 84, 4 miles from Monroeville. The program states:
" William Wiggins served in North Carolina's 10th Regiment, commanded by Col. Abe Sheppard. He enlisted in Coleman's Company of the N.C. line for 12 months and served in the Militia of the District of Wilmington in Lt. Wilkerson's Company from 17 Oct 1781 to 19 Apr 1782. His place of residence during the Revolution was Duplin County, North Carolina.
He was married to the former Elizabeth Cooper (1759-1825). She was the daughter of Fleet Cooper, Sr. and Margaret (Coor) Cooper of Duplin/Sampson Counties, North Carolina."
